Richard Wallis 1614 – 1677 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 1614

Birth Location: Ridley, Kent, England

Death Date: 20 Feb 1677

Death Location: Ash-next-Ridley (Wrotham), Kent, England

Father: John Wallis

Mother: Katheren Phillipes

Spouse(s): Dorothie Pynden

Children(s): Joan Wallis, Ann Wallis, Catherine Wallis, Thomas (Wallace), Mary Wallis

The story of Richard Wallis began in 1614 in Ridley, Kent, England. Richard Wallis married Dorothie Pynden, and had children including Joan Wallis, Ann Wallis, Catherine Wallis, Thomas Wallis (Wallace), Mary Wallis. Richard Wallis passed away in 1677 in Ash-next-Ridley (Wrotham), Kent, England.
